NRB Report Highlights Commercial and Development Banks' Net Profits up to Shrawan; GBIME Tops the Charts
Nepal Rastra Bank has released the financial performance report for commercial and development banks for the first month of the fiscal year 2082/83, ending in Shrawan. Commercial Banks: The collective net profit of commercial banks reached Rs. 8.38 Arba. Global IME Bank took the lead with a net profit of Rs. 78.45 Crores, overtaking Nabil Bank, which reported earnings of Rs. 71.64 Crores. Nepal Investment Mega Bank followed in third place, posting a net profit of Rs. 63.42 Crores for the period. NEPSE Concludes The Week With 2.20% Loss and Turnover of Rs 25.47 Arba; Weekly Summary with Sector Comparison, Major Highlights, and More
Part 1: Rundown and Technical Analysis The NEPSE Index closed at 2,719.77 after losing 61.23 points (2.20%). The index closed at 2,781 last week, up 23.03 % from the previous week. This week, the index reached a high of 2,791.67 and a low of 2,702.25, resulting in a volatility of 89.42 points. The index had seen volatility of 94.11 points in the previous week. Life and Non-Life Insurance Sectors Report Varied Performance in Premium Collection Till Bhadra FY 2082/83
Insurance companies are competing with each other to increase their premium collection. Till the two months of the fiscal year 2082/83, i.e., Bhadra end, the life insurance companies collected a total premium of Rs 35.24 Arba, out of their 11,450,477 total active insurance policies. As per the report published by Nepal Insurance Authority, Nepal Life Insurance Company Limited limited single-handedly collected Rs. 9.68 Arba, having an active number of insurance policies of 1,642,239 as of Bhadra 2081.
